Compartilhar via


estrutura DXGKARGCB_UNMAP_PHYSICAL_MEMORY (d3dkmddi.h)

A estrutura DXGKARGCB_UNMAP_PHYSICAL_MEMORY contém informações sobre o objeto de memória física do qual o endereço visível da CPU está sendo não mapeado pela função de retorno de chamada DXGKCB_UNMAPPHYSICALMEMORY.

Sintaxe

typedef struct _DXGKARGCB_UNMAP_PHYSICAL_MEMORY {
  HANDLE hPhysicalMemoryObject;
  void   *pBaseAddress;
  SIZE_T Size;
} DXGKARGCB_UNMAP_PHYSICAL_MEMORY;

Membros

hPhysicalMemoryObject

O objeto de memória física do qual o endereço visível da CPU está sendo não mapeado.

pBaseAddress

O endereço base retornado de DXGKCB_MAPPHYSICALMEMORY que está sendo não mapeado.

Size

O tamanho, em bytes, da região mapeada. Isso deve corresponder ao parâmetro Size mapeado que foi saída da chamada de mapa correspondente.

Observações

Consulte de remapeamento de DMA do IOMMU para obter mais informações.

Requisitos

Requisito Valor
servidor com suporte mínimo Windows Server 2022 (WDDM 2.9)
cabeçalho d3dkmddi.h

Consulte também

DXGKCB_MAPPHYSICALMEMORY

DXGKCB_UNMAPPHYSICALMEMORY